Joe Williams, Dave Pell, Bob Cooper (tenor saxophone); Bob Efford (baritone saxophone); Nat Pierce (piano); Al Hendrickson (guitar); Monty Budwig (bass); Frank Capp (drums)
Dave Pell's Prez Conference was to Lester Young what Supersax is to Charlie Parker. Pell's short-lived group featured harmonized Lester Young solos recreated by three tenors and a baritone; their matchup with singer Joe Williams is quite enjoyable. Since Young was in Count Basie's orchestra when Jimmy Rushing was the vocalist, Joe Williams has a rare opportunity to give his own interpretation to Rushing and Bilie Holiday classics like "I May Be Wrong," "You Can Depend on Me," "If Dreams Come True" and "Easy Living." A delightful and swinging date. ---Scott Yanow, allmusic |
